Black Dot Wireless Partners With Open Range Communications for Wireless Site Development


IRVINE, Calif., June 17 /PRNewswire/ -- Black Dot Wireless has been awarded a contract for wireless site development services from leading wireless broadband service provider Open Range Communications (ORC), headquartered in Greenwood Village, Colo.



Under the terms of the contract, Black Dot Wireless will join Alvarion in deploying the Open Range network in the western United States. Black Dot's wireless site development services will include site acquisition, architecture and engineering, environmental site construction, and overall project management for the region.

"We are pleased to partner with Black Dot to ensure that millions of Americans who live in areas that are un-served or underserved by current broadband providers are a priority," said Keith Paglusch, executive vice president of Open Range Communications. "Wireless broadband is the most efficient way to bring service to the vast majority of these communities." In January 2009, Open Range Communications received a $100 million investment from JPMorgan's private equity arm, One Equity Partners (OEP). This investment was a prerequisite to a $267 million Broadband Access Loan from the United States Department of Agriculture's Rural Development Utilities Program (RDUP). Within the next five years, Open Range, through the use of WiMAX technology, plans to deliver wireless broadband to more than 500 un-served and underserved communities within the United States.

About Open Range Communications Open Range is a broadband wireless provider using WiMAX technology to deliver wireless broadband to un-served and underserved American communities. Open Range plans to deliver portable and eventually mobile voice and Internet services to customers within its robust WiMAX footprint. In January 2009, Open Range announced a $100 million investment by One Equity Partners, the private equity arm of JPMorgan Chase and the closing of a Broadband Access Loan previously approved by the United States Department of Agriculture's Rural Development Utilities Program (RDUP) for $267 million. The combined funding will allow Open Range to build 4G WiMAX networks in 546 communities in 17 states where the Company will offer high-speed Internet and voice services to approximately six million people.
